Unveiling the King of London Night Life, Adeyinka Ajanaku


Nigeria's unarguable biggest promoter, who remains the King of Nightlife in London, United Kingdom, enterprising Adeyinka Ajanaku, has not just added another feather to his cap, but has practically turned an ambassador representing the black race in the UK. His upscale company, ADE VOGUE Partes, is one of the most respected entertainment outfits under Solid Promotions, with its major operational bases in London and Lagos.  ADE VOGUE, as the big boy is known in socio-political circles, has been an active participant in the Nigerian and UK entertainment industry for over a decade, with collaborations with top event companies in the UK for major top notch events to Concerts, Fashion Shows, High Profile Club Glam' Parties and so on. Presently, he is the brain behind the Annual African Fashion Show in the UK, ‘Ankara Meets Kente', an event that has been consistently holding for five consecutive years, and one of the largest-seated Black Audiences in the whole of the UK and Europe As a promoter, Ade vogue has powered some top concerts, and he was also part of 2face & Mario's Live Concert, @ Troxy and Buckwyld & Breaathless, alongside Donchichi Production at indigo 02. Ade Vogue is presently working on a new project, 'Miss Nigeria GB/ Europe’ which has received huge acceptance by in the European continent. The suave man, fondly addressed by night crawlers as the King of nightlife in London since 2009, has been running one of the most consistent Premier Saturday Nightlife shows at the Steam Bar Hilton, which has attracted people of all races and tribes. Few weeks ago, he bagged a Special Recognition Award for Contribution & Achievement towards African Cultural Growth for Africans In Dispora, at the Africa Pride Award, 2016 in London. We gathered that in few months, the entertainment doyen will be opening some top flight luxury clubs in Lagos and other parts of the country.
